TitleProteomics on mouse obese and non-obese visceral adipose tissue derived extracellular vesicles
DescriptionVisceral adipose tissue (VAT) was harvested from wild-type mice fed high-fat diet to induce obesity or matched diet as non-obese controls. VAT was ex vivo cultured for 48 hrs and its conditioned media was collected. Extracellular vesicles were isolated from conditioned media by ultracentrifugation. The aim of the project was to characterize extracellular vesicle protein cargo from obese and non-obese VAT.
